File Format
Name LZ4
Ontology
Extension(s) .lz4
Wikidata ID Q15624241 (Compression algorithm)
Q28770292 (file format)
Compression lossless, mandatory
Magic Bytes 02 21 4c 18 (v0.1-v0.9)
03 21 4c 18 (v1.0-v1.3)
04 22 4d 18 (v1.4+)
Released 2011

LZ4 is a lossless data compression algorithm and compressed data format. It is designed to support very fast compression.

[edit] Identification

  • LZ4 (v1.4+) compressed files begin with signature bytes 04 22 4d 18.
  • LZ4 (v1.0-v1.3) compressed files begin with signature bytes 03 21 4c 18.
  • LZ4 (v0.1-v0.9) compressed files begin with signature bytes 02 21 4c 18.
